US Dominates First Day of Masters World Championships

By Peter Andersen

RICCIONE, Italy, June 5. AMERICANS won the 800 meter freestyle in at least seven age groups to dominate the first day of competition on Thursday, June 3, at the FINA Masters World Championships in Riccione, Italy.

The reason I write “at least,” is because the World Championships Organizing Committee has posted the results in 10 women’ss and eight men’s age groups. Missing are women 25-29, 30-34 and 40-44, and men 25-29, 30-34, 35-39, 40-44 and 45-49 – a total of eight additional age groups.

No world records fell in the 800 meters, at least not in the 18 age groups reported.

Men’s 800m freestyle
In the men’s event, Tod Spieker, The Olympic Club, took the 55-59 race in 9:47.12, missing his own world record of 9:40.68. Bill Lauer was another winner for the USA, taking the 70-74 race in 12:20.49.

Italy’s Fabrizio Momoni came the closest to setting a world mark, as he won the 65-69 contest in 10:34.37, missing Graham Johnston’s global standard by five seconds. In the 60-64 division, Britain’s Sandy Galletly, who often represents SCAQ in Southern California, took gold in 10:22.46, some 16 seconds off his own world mark.

Women’s 800m freestyle
American women took gold in five of the 10 age groups for which results are posted.

San Diego’s Jackie Marr won the 60-64 race in 11:41.68, some eight seconds slower than the world record set last year by Australia’s Jen Thomasson.

Denise Brown clocked 10:07.04 to take the 45-49 race. Meredith Moore was victorious in the 55-59 age group in 11:19.59. Janet “Bunny” Cederlund touched first in the 80-84 division in 18:33.69. And Rita Simonton was in a class of her own in the 85-89 age group, taking the event in 18:02.04.

The best race was turned in by Japan’s Yoshiko Osaki, whose winning time of 12:11.54 in the 65-69 age grou was only five seconds off her own world record.
